Abstract
When a patient is fitted with an external gastrostomy connection to the stomach, ingested food can be removed through the gastrostomy connection using a pump-based or siphon-based system to achieve weight loss. The process of removing ingested food can be improved by alternating the infusion of liquid into the stomach with the removal of material from the stomach. Optionally, stomach acid may be captured and returned to the stomach. Optionally, nutritional supplements or medicines may be added to the infused liquid. Optionally, a flush mount connectorized system with a built in valve may be used to simplify the interface with the gastrostomy hardware that remains installed in the patient. Optionally, the system may be configured to disable itself from further use after a triggering event (e.g., the passage of time or a predetermined number of uses) has occurred.

6. An apparatus for removing ingested food and liquid matter from a patient'"'"'s stomach via a gastrostomy tube that passes through the patient'"'"'s abdominal wall into the patient'"'"'s stomach, the apparatus comprising:
-
a connector configured to connect to a proximal end of the gastrostomy tube with a fluid-tight connection; a filter configured to separate stomach acid from the ingested food and liquid matter; a first path from the connector to the filter, configured to route ingested food and liquid matter extracted from the patient'"'"'s stomach into the filter; a pump configured to pump stomach acid that has been separated by the filter back into the patient'"'"'s stomach; and a second path configured to route the filtered-out food and liquid matter to a waste outlet. - View Dependent Claims (7, 8, 9, 10)
